I have a new nyos 160 and on a new tank and it won't stop just skimming crazy. I don't know if it just needs to be broken in. I have tried opening and closing the valve but that makes no changes in the amount of over skimming
I have messed with the air tube tunning and the only thing that does is change how much bubbles are being formed not really changing the water level in the skimmer. If anyone has any ideas thank you!

If I remember right, been a while since I’ve owned one. The screw valve is for minor adjustments. You need to rotate the whole tube for the major adjustments have you tried spinning the whole tube not just the screw?
 
I just started using the Nyos 160 about 2 months ago and had the same problem. I lifted it up using egg crate so it was sitting in 8" of water. It took about 2 weeks to break in. You probably just need to let it run for a couple weeks and adjust the height after it breaks in.

Like what was said above, you can rotate the whole tube so it’s completely open or closed. It will take some time to break in. Some people will soak their skimmer in some Citric acid or vinegar, to help break it in too. A water change will definitely help, but if you haven’t finished the cycle yet I wouldn’t. Best bet right now, is to keep it running with the cup off and let in overflow.
